Send us Fan MailIn this episode of the Child Care Director's Chair podcast, Erica Saccoccio speaks with Kimberly King, a body safety expert, about the critical topic of child safety and abuse prevention. They discuss the alarming statistics surrounding child abuse, the importance of teaching children about body safety and consent, and how to recognize signs of abuse. Kimberly shares her personal journey that led her to this work and emphasizes the role of technology in child safety. The conversation also covers how parents and educators can work together to create a safe environment for children and the resources available for training and education.Over 700,000 children are reported victims of abuse each year in the U.S.One in four girls and one in six boys will be sexually abused before age 18.Teaching children the correct names for their private parts is crucial.Children should know that nobody can ask them to keep secrets.Consent should be taught through everyday interactions.The biggest risk for young children is child-to-child abuse.68% of children never disclose their abuse to anyone.With proper education, 95% of abuse can be prevented.Parents and educators must work together to protect children.Monitoring online interactions is essential for child safety.Support the showThe Child Care Director's Chair Podcast is proudly powered by WatchMeGrow, our premier podcast sponsor and a trusted partner in early childhood education.WatchMeGrow helps child care programs strengthen family engagement through secure live-streaming, classroom video access, and communication tools that build transparency, trust, and peace of mind for families.
